1. The recovery CD will restore the same partitioning or
will divide the "D:" into several fat16 2gig partitions..
2. get and use PQMagic.. it work very well
3. there is a utility with win98 that you should have on
that machine.. it will convert the entire HDD to fat32 which
is what you want..
since i have never used it, i don't know how it works, but
reports are that it works fine.. one way (to fat32) only..
